Totally sick of this

What am I doing wrong? I spend a lot of time doing exo-biology grinding. In every single session I lose my srv at least once! I travel in my srv to the next specimen, disembark... black screen. I have let the black screen go for four hours (went grocery shopping, moved the grass, ran other errands) came back and still the black screen. So waiting it out is out. The only recourse is to exit to the main menu and log back in. When I do my F-ing SRV is back on my ship and I'm on foot far away from my ship and srv! What in the hell am I doing wrong here? Any ideas on how to correct this? This never happens in the bubble when visiting settlements, only when in deep space working exo-biology. This cannot be happening to everyone otherwise no-one would bother with exobio stuff. I have a very nice pc Ryzen 9 5900X, RTX3060, 16GB ram. I can play Star Citizen, MS Flight and other games and nothing like this happens. Any help would be much appreciated.
 
What have I tried? Reinstalling the game. Playing with no third party apps running (nothing but ED). Reducing graphics to low and at lower resolutions. Moving my steam library to a faster internal drive. Monitoring my usual 100mbps internet connection for drops in throughput. Using a variety of ships to land on planet surfaces. Playing in solo, open, private group. I don't get orange sidewinder, black adder or other disconnects, just this black screen. I am at a loss.

As I said I have had it happen once, that was all during Horizons era, the OD beta and OD full release and up to now, and I know it was a networking issue because when I checked afterwards my internet was down for everything. If there's a connection issue the game will appear to run fine even up to a few minutes, except the moment you try and change instance, hyperspace jump with the endless tunnel, black screen exiting ship or SRV sits there because it can't load data for the new instance, it may have actually been a problem for a few minutes but that's when you notice it, not necessarily when it happens. So you might kill the process or restart, and by that time the temporary connection glitch is over and everything seems to be running fine, but you actually lost connection a minute ago.

So you run a tool that logs the internet activity and see if there has been any funny spikes of glitches while you were playing, you can even set them to just check activity on a certain port so can watch the ports the ED uses to eliminate that as an issue, but just to say "it's your fault" doesn't help.
